How to Align Your Calendar with Your Marketing and Mindset Goals
To align your calendar effectively with your marketing and mindset goals, begin by understanding your objectives clearly. Define what you want to achieve in your marketing efforts. These goals should be meas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ound. Establishing a structured plan ensures you can track your progress efficiently. Next, categorize your goals into short-term and long-term objectives. Short-term goals could include social media posts or blog publication schedules, while long-term goals may relate to overall brand awareness or customer engagement tactics. Using a digital calendar can greatly help with organization. Platforms like Google Calendar allow for easy tracking and reminders. After setting up your calendar, prioritize tasks according to their impact on your goals. An effective way to do this is by using a priority matrix where tasks are classified based on urgency and importance. Always remember to review your calendar regularly. This allows for necessary adjustments to be made based on recent performance metrics. Review helps identify what’s working and what isn’t, leading to better productivity while meeting your marketing expectations efficiently, alongside nurturing a positive mindset throughout the process.
After establishing your essential goals, incorporate effective time management techniques that complement your calendar planning strategies. The Pomodoro Technique is an ideal method, which divides your work into intervals of focused time followed by short breaks. This encourages productivity while maintaining your motivation levels. Schedule these focused intervals directly in your calendar. By blocking out specific timeframes for tasks, you are committing to your marketing efforts visibly. Subsequently, it’s wise to incorporate buffer time into your schedule. Unexpected challenges or opportunities can disrupt your plans, so having flexibility ensures you don’t fall behind. Additionally, aim to allocate specific times solely for brainstorming sessions and creative thinking. This dedicated focus on innovation can amplify your marketing strategy significantly. Utilize your calendar to plan out these sessions genuinely, ensuring they receive adequate time. As your workload increases, delegating tasks becomes essential. Providing team members or colleagues with particular responsibilities can decrease your burden, thereby allowing focus on what matters most. Thus, integrate your team’s deadlines and commitments into your calendar, promoting alignment across the board, increasing collaborative efficiency in accomplishing shared marketing objectives effectively.

Evaluate and Adjust
Another pivotal aspect of aligning your goals with your calendar is the evaluation process. This entails regularly reviewing your performance metrics alongside the objectives set earlier. Identify which goals have been met and which require further efforts. Analyzing your results allows you to understand what strategies and tactics proved most effective and where improvements are needed. By creating a dedicated review session in your calendar, you can systematically evaluate your ongoing marketing endeavors. For example, set a monthly review to reflect upon what worked well and the elements needing modification facing market feedback. This assessment isn’t merely about recognizing failures but uncovering areas of growth and enhancement, thus creating a_cycle of continuous improvement and innovation. Adjust your calendar and priorities based on these evaluations, ensuring that your time and effort are focused on strategies yielding the highest potential return on investment. Ultimately, a thorough review and adjustment encourage a proactive mindset, allowing you to anticipate shifts and stay ahead in the competitive marketing landscape.
